The Installation Challenge: Beyond Traditional Brazing

The installation and service of ductless mini-split systems and small central air conditioners (typically 1 to 1.5 tons, or 12,000-18,000 BTU) have long relied on skilled brazing to connect copper line sets. While effective, this process presents significant drawbacks:

Fire Hazard and Safety Risks: The open flame poses risks in confined spaces, near insulation, or in occupied homes.

Skill Dependency and Labor Intensity: Achieving perfect, leak-free braze joints requires high skill and experience, contributing to the industry's labor gap.

System Contamination Risk: Inadequate purging or flux use can introduce contaminants into the refrigerant circuit, compromising compressor life and efficiency.

Time Consumption: The process of heating, applying filler metal, and cooling is time-consuming, limiting the number of installations a technician can complete per day.

The Innovative Solution: The Insulated Propress Tool

The newly launched Propress tool is a purpose-built, insulated mechanical pressing system designed to eliminate these challenges. Its core function is to use a powerful, calibrated hydraulic or battery-powered jaw to crimp a specially designed copper press fitting onto a copper pipe, creating a cold-formed, permanent seal in seconds. The "Insulated" designation is critical:

Dielectric Insulation Barrier: The pressing jaws are fully insulated to prevent the tool from completing an electrical circuit between different metal pipes (e.g., copper refrigerant line and steel mounting bracket), a crucial safety feature that prevents accidental arcing or damage to sensitive system controls.

Ergonomic and Durable Design: Built with high-grade composites and alloys, the tool is lightweight, reduces installer fatigue, and is engineered to withstand daily jobsite use.

How It Works: Speed, Simplicity, and Certainty

The process is remarkably streamlined:

Cut and Deburr: The copper pipe is cut square and deburred.

Mark and Insert: The insertion depth is marked on the pipe, which is then fully inserted into a matched ProPress fitting.

Press: The insulated jaws of the tool are positioned over the fitting's press collar and activated. A single, consistent press completes the connection.

Verify: A visual inspection of the indentation made by the tool's unique jaw pattern confirms a proper seal. No heat, flame, or filler metal is required.

The Manufacturer's Edge: System Integrity and Compatibility

This tool is not sold in isolation; it is part of a complete, manufacturer-certified system that guarantees performance:

Certified Press Fittings: The tool is calibrated to work exclusively with the manufacturer's own ProPress fittings for refrigerant (R410A, R32, etc.). These fittings have an integrated, factory-installed O-ring seal (often made of EPDM or HNBR rated for refrigerant and high pressure) and are sized specifically for the common tube diameters (e.g., 1/4", 3/8", 1/2", 5/8") used in 12,000-18,000 BTU systems.

Pressure and Leak Testing: The complete pressed joint system is rigorously tested to exceed industry standards for burst pressure, cycle fatigue, and leakage, providing performance equal to or greater than a best-practice braze joint.

Warranty and Liability Support: Using the manufacturer's complete tool-and-fitting system often comes with an extended warranty, shifting liability for joint failure from the installer to the manufacturer, provided the simple procedure is followed.
